New Pathways to Teaching in New Jersey - An Alternate Route to Teacher Certification

NPTNJ Information Session

Thinking of becoming a teacher?  Already have a bachelor’s degree but lack teacher certification?  Did you achieve a GPA of 2.75 or higher with your bachelor’s degree?  If so, Salem Community College has the program designed with you in mind!  New Pathways to Teaching in New Jersey is a statewide initiative in partnership with New Jersey City University and the New Jersey Department of Education.  The program -- divided into two stages -- provides an alternate route to teacher certification to qualified candidates.  An exciting and unique component of this year-long training is the opportunity to earn 15 graduate credits through NJCU!  Employment as a teacher is not required for Stage I but will be required for Stage II.  Stage I classes begin June 15, 2009 and run for 6 weeks.
